The Problem
The limits of long-term pain management
Catabolic effect of steroids
Repeated corticosteroid injections progressively damage tendon and cartilage tissue, limiting the number of treatments possible.
Symptomatic-only approach
Conventional analgesics mask pain without addressing the underlying inflammatory and tissue microenvironment.
Peripheral sensitisation
Chronic inflammation maintains nerve sensitisation. Without modulation of the local environment, pain persists.
